What Does the Toyota Check Engine Light Mean?
The check engine light, also known as the Malfunction Indicator Lamp (MIL), is part of your Toyota’s onboard diagnostics (OBD-II) system. The vehicle’s computer continuously monitors engine performance, fuel delivery, emissions systems, ignition timing, sensors, and transmission operation.
When the system detects a problem, it stores a diagnostic trouble code (DTC) and turns on the check engine light to alert the driver.
Solid vs. Flashing Check Engine Light
Understanding the type of warning is important.
Solid Check Engine Light
A solid light usually indicates a non-emergency problem that should be diagnosed soon. Your vehicle may continue to drive normally, but ignoring the issue can lead to more expensive repairs over time.
Flashing Check Engine Light
A flashing check engine light is much more serious. It often indicates an engine misfire severe enough to damage the catalytic converter.
If the light is flashing:
- Reduce speed immediately.
- Avoid hard acceleration.
- Pull over safely if the engine runs poorly.
- Have the vehicle inspected as soon as possible.
Continuing to drive with a flashing check engine light can result in significant engine or exhaust system damage.

Common Causes of a Toyota Check Engine Light
Several different issues can trigger the warning light.
1. Loose or Damaged Gas Cap
One of the simplest causes is a loose, cracked, or missing gas cap.
A faulty gas cap can:
- Trigger an evaporative emissions (EVAP) leak code
- Reduce fuel efficiency
- Allow fuel vapors to escape
Tightening or replacing the gas cap often resolves the issue after several driving cycles.
2. Faulty Oxygen Sensor
Toyota vehicles use oxygen sensors to monitor exhaust gases and adjust the air-fuel mixture.
A failing sensor may cause:
- Reduced fuel economy
- Increased emissions
- Rough engine performance
- Failed emissions testing
Replacing a faulty oxygen sensor promptly can prevent catalytic converter damage.
3. Worn Spark Plugs or Ignition Coils
Ignition components wear over time.
Common symptoms include:
- Engine misfires
- Rough idle
- Poor acceleration
- Hard starting
- Reduced fuel economy
Replacing spark plugs and ignition coils at recommended intervals helps maintain engine performance.
4. Faulty Mass Air Flow (MAF) Sensor
The MAF sensor measures the amount of air entering the engine.
When it fails, you may notice:
- Hesitation during acceleration
- Poor fuel economy
- Rough idle
- Difficulty starting
Cleaning or replacing the sensor often restores proper operation.
5. Catalytic Converter Problems
The catalytic converter reduces harmful emissions.
Common signs of failure include:
- Loss of engine power
- Poor fuel economy
- Sulfur or rotten egg smell
- Failed emissions test
Catalytic converter replacement can be one of the more expensive repairs.
6. EVAP System Leaks
The evaporative emissions system prevents fuel vapors from escaping into the atmosphere.
Leaks may result from:
- Damaged hoses
- Faulty purge valves
- Defective charcoal canisters
- Loose gas cap
These problems often trigger the check engine light without noticeable driving symptoms.
7. Fuel Injector Problems
Dirty or failing fuel injectors can affect fuel delivery.
Symptoms include:
- Rough idle
- Reduced power
- Engine hesitation
- Increased fuel consumption
Fuel injector cleaning or replacement may be required.
Can Transmission Problems Trigger the Check Engine Light?
Yes. Many Toyota models monitor transmission performance through the engine control module.
Transmission-related issues that may activate the light include:
- Shift solenoid failure
- Transmission slipping
- Torque converter problems
- Transmission fluid temperature issues
- Electronic control faults
Professional diagnostic equipment is usually needed to identify the exact problem.
How to Diagnose a Toyota Check Engine Light
The first step is reading the stored diagnostic trouble codes using an OBD-II scanner.
Common Toyota diagnostic codes include:
- P0171 – System too lean
- P0300 – Random engine misfire
- P0420 – Catalytic converter efficiency below threshold
- P0440 – EVAP system malfunction
- P0455 – Large EVAP leak
- P0135 – Oxygen sensor heater circuit malfunction
The trouble code provides a starting point, but additional testing may be necessary before replacing parts.
Average Repair Costs
Repair costs depend on the underlying issue.
| Repair | Estimated Cost |
| Gas cap replacement | $20–$60 |
| Oxygen sensor replacement | $200–$450 |
| Spark plug replacement | $150–$400 |
| Ignition coil replacement | $150–$500 |
| Mass air flow sensor replacement | $200–$500 |
| EVAP system repair | $150–$800 |
| Fuel injector replacement | $300–$1,200 |
| Catalytic converter replacement | $1,000–$2,800 |
Costs vary depending on the Toyota model, labor rates, and whether original equipment or aftermarket parts are used.
Can You Drive With the Check Engine Light On?
It depends on how the vehicle is behaving.
Generally, you can drive cautiously if:
- The light is solid.
- The engine runs normally.
- There are no unusual noises.
- There is no overheating.
You should stop driving and seek immediate repairs if:
- The light is flashing.
- The engine shakes or misfires.
- You notice heavy smoke.
- The vehicle loses significant power.
- The engine overheats.
Driving under these conditions may cause severe engine or catalytic converter damage.
How to Prevent Future Check Engine Light Problems
Regular maintenance is the best way to reduce the risk of unexpected warning lights.
Helpful maintenance practices include:
- Replace spark plugs according to Toyota’s maintenance schedule.
- Change engine air filters regularly.
- Tighten the gas cap after every fill-up.
- Use high-quality fuel.
- Replace worn ignition coils when needed.
- Perform regular oil changes.
- Inspect hoses and vacuum lines for leaks.
- Address small engine issues before they become major repairs.
Routine inspections help detect problems early and improve overall vehicle reliability.
